Decades before he had his own break-out TV show starring John Cena, Peacemaker got his start in the pages of comic books! Experience the earliest days of Christopher Smith, a man who loves peace so much he’s willing to kill for it in this brand-new collection!

DC Finest continues, a major publishing initiative presenting comprehensive collections of the most in-demand and celebrated periods in DC Comics history, spanning genres, characters, and eras!

Christopher Smith is a peace envoy and diplomat whose entire life is dedicated to the elimination of war between men. In fact, he loves peace so much that he is willing to do anything to preserve it…including fighting for it. Christopher Smith is the Peacemaker! Discover the comics origin of the character from the hit show on Max in his very own DC Finest volume, collecting Peacemaker’s never-before-reprinted comics debut from The Fightin’ 5 #40-41, the five-issue miniseries from 1967, Peacemaker #1-4, and his cameos from the pages of Checkmate #16-26, #28, and #32-33, Suicide Squad #27-30, Vigilante #37-38 and #41-43, and Eclipso #11-13.
